Description

The Louisiana Power Attorney with Two Agents is a legal document that enables a principal to designate two agents to manage their affairs. This form grants comprehensive authority to the agents, allowing them to make financial decisions, handle property management, and address legal matters on behalf of the principal. Key features of this form include the ability to open bank accounts, manage real estate transactions, represent the principal in court, and make health care decisions. Filling out the form requires the names and addresses of both the principal and the agents, along with the date and location of execution, and must be notarized in the presence of witnesses. Att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ants benefit from this form as it simplifies the delegation of powers in various legal and financial contexts. The dual-agent setup is particularly useful in ensuring continuous representation, as either agent can act independently if one is unavailable. This form is crucial for individuals needing comprehensive management of their affairs, whether due to absence, illness, or incapacity.

FAQ

Yes. You may grant power of attorney to more than one agent, however, the legal document(s) you create should make each agent's scope of authority clear. It is possible to give more than one agent concurrent or dual powers, which means that they have equal authority to make decision on your behalf.

Your parents' next of kin (a spouse, you, other siblings etc) cannot just take control of their finances or make health-related decisions. The only person who can do this legally is the nominated power of attorney.

You can appoint just 1 attorney, or more than 1 attorney, to act: "jointly" they must always make decisions together. "jointly and severally" they have to make some decisions together and some individually.
